「SystemEvents.CheckEvents () メソッド (Sce.Pss.Core.Enviroment)」の版間の差分

提供: MonoBook
ナビゲーションに移動 検索に移動
imported>Administrator
imported>Administrator
4行目: 4行目:
  
 
== 構文 ==
 
== 構文 ==
=== [[名前空間]] ===
+
=== 所属する[[名前空間]] ===
 
* [[Sce.Pss.Core.Enviroment 名前空間]]
 
* [[Sce.Pss.Core.Enviroment 名前空間]]
<!--
+
 
=== 所属クラス ===
+
=== 所属するクラス ===
 
* [[SystemEvents クラス (Sce.Pss.Core.Enviroment)]]
 
* [[SystemEvents クラス (Sce.Pss.Core.Enviroment)]]
-->
+
 
 
=== 宣言 ===
 
=== 宣言 ===
 
<source lang="csharp">
 
<source lang="csharp">

2012年4月26日 (木) 02:44時点における版

SystemEvents.CheckEvents とは、PlayStation Suiteのシステムの状態をチェックして、変化があれば各種イベントを呼び出す、SystemEvents クラス静的メソッドである。

主に最小化やスリープ状態からの復帰などを検出するために使う。

構文

所属する名前空間

所属するクラス

宣言

public static void CheckEvents () ;

パラメーター

なし。

戻り値

なし。

例外

不明。

解説

CheckEventsメソッドでシステムの状態変化を検出し、変更があれば各種イベントを呼び出す。

各種イベントといっても、PlayStation Suite SDKのオーブンベータ版(v0.98)の時点ではOnRestoredイベントしかなく、最小化からの復帰したことを検出するのにしか使い道がない。が、最小化からの復帰はとても重要なイベントであり、PlayStation Suite用のアプリケーションを書く上では必須となる要素である。

使用例

CheckEventsメソッドは、通常ゲームループの中に書き、1ループ1回程度の頻度で呼び出しを行う。 なお、PlayStation Suite Studioで新規プロジェクトを作成すると自動生成されるソースコードの中に単純なゲームループがあり、その中にCheckEventsメソッドが書かれているので、わざわざ手で書くことはないかもしれない。

詳細だれか書いて。

プラットフォームとバージョンについて

関連項目

参考文献


外部リンク